The Co-Creation and Placemaking Programme for Heritage and Cultural Leaders
Since 2019, through CREATE PLACE, our consultants have made significant contributions to leadership programmes focused on co‑creation and placemaking in the culture and heritage sectors. They are place‑focused leadership development experiences that strengthen the skills, knowledges and networks of cultural and heritage professionals through a blend of executive‑style training, 1:1 coaching, peer learning, and practical engagement with placemaking and co‑creation approaches. The programme developed capabilities in areas such as digital innovation, cross-sector working, strategic partnership building, working with heritage assets, participatory governance, inclusion and access, and long‑term planning, while fostering strong networks across arts, cultural, health, policy and heritage organisations. We support mid‑ to senior‑level leaders in enhancing their ability to work collaboratively with communities, shape narratives of place, and contribute to heritage‑led and culturally‑driven transformation.
